Chelsea’s search for a top-quality striker has led them to express interest in Napoli star Victor Osimhen, as the former Premier League and UEFA Champions League winners struggle to find consistent goal-scoring this season.
The Daily Mail reports that Chelsea are keen on acquiring the Nigerian international striker, who has had an impressive season helping Napoli secure the Serie A title.
However, Napoli’s club president, Aurelio De Laurentiis, has stated that he has no intention of selling Osimhen. Manchester United has also expressed interest in the sought-after striker.
Chelsea reportedly believes that Napoli may be willing to sell Osimhen for £130 million. Still, the Blues might face Financial Fair Play constraints that could prevent them from making such a substantial payment.
As a result, Chelsea could consider including Belgian international striker Romelu Lukaku in a potential deal with Napoli. Lukaku is currently on loan at Inter Milan from Chelsea.
Osimhen has had an outstanding season, scoring 23 goals and providing four assists in just 26 Serie A starts. Last season, the striker contributed 14 goals and two assists in 23 Serie A starts. Chelsea is well aware of Osimhen’s capabilities and is eager to bring him on board during the summer transfer window.
Fikayo Tomori, a Chelsea youth product who made a few appearances for the first team before moving to AC Milan on a permanent basis in 2021, has praised Osimhen.
The 25-year-old England international central defender has faced Osimhen in Serie A and holds the striker in high regard. Tomori’s comments will undoubtedly excite Chelsea fans, fueling anticipation for what Osimhen could contribute to the team if he joins the Blues.
